REMBRANDT Harmenszoon van Rijn: The Risen Christ Appearing to Mary Magdalen

🖼 The Risen Christ Appearing to Mary Magdalen, 1638
Oil on wood
61 × 50 cm
Windsor, United Kingdom

A luminous figure of Christ emerges from darkness, gesturing toward Mary Magdalen who kneels in astonishment, rendered with dramatic chiaroscuro and emotional intensity. The painting captures the pivotal resurrection moment through psychological realism, establishing the spiritual encounter as intimate human drama rather than distant miracle.
